[QUOTE="Munyaradzi Mafaro, post: 52772, member: 636"] Tanzania's ICT Authority partnered with Tanzania Telecommunications Corporation Limited to connect the National ICT Broadband Backbone with submarine cable systems. The project represents a significant step forward for East African digital infrastructure development. Officials expect the connection will enhance internet reliability while reducing delays and improving data transmission between countries. The merged network links domestic broadband systems with international underwater cables to provide more reliable and affordable internet services. This foundation supports regional commerce, technological advancement, and economic growth throughout East Africa's connected nations. [/QUOTE]
